" ...a cynical person is someone who knows the price of everything but the value of nothing. Our societies tend to make us all cynics. And no one is more cynical than the economist who sees exchange value as the only value, trivializing experiential value as unnecessary in a society where everything is judged according to the criteria of the market. "

Yanis Varoufakis , Talking to My Daughter About the Economy: or, How Capitalism Works—and How It Fails
